二氧化碳与环氧化物的调节共聚合反应速率

摘    要:在二氧化碳和环氧化物共聚时加入特定的调节剂,生成有规定的分子量和端基官能度的产物.这种调节聚合的本质是调节剂所含活泼氢与活性中心之间的链转移反应.根据建议的历程,提出了调节共聚速率方程,计算结果与实验一致.

RATE OF REGULATED COPOLYMERIZATION OF CO\-2 AND PROPYLENE OXIDE

Abstract:In the copolymerization of CO_2 and propylene oxide, the copolymers with designed molecular weight and OH functionality can be obtained by addition of certain regulators. The copolymerization was found slower than that without regulators. The regulation is recognized to be the chain transfer reaction between the active hydrogen and the active centers of the catalyst. Mechnism for this copolymerization was suggested and a rate equation was accordingly deduced. The transfer constants were determined for regulators such as H_2O, 1,4-butanediol, 1,6-hexanediol, and 1,1,1-trimethanolpropane. Yields of the copolymerization in the presence of such regulators at various reaction time were calculated according to the developed principle. The results were consistent with the experimental data.
